Engine SB
Symptoms:
- Loss of power and sluggish acceleration
- Excessive smoke from the exhaust, especially black or blue smoke
- Hard starting or failure to start
- Unusual noises such as knocking or rattling from the engine
- Increased fuel consumption
Diagnosis:
- Check for clogged or dirty fuel injectors causing poor fuel atomization
- Inspect the turbocharger for wear or damage, including the intercooler connections
- Examine the glow plugs and glow plug relay for proper operation, especially in cold starts
- Test the fuel filter for blockages and replace if necessary
- Verify the timing of the injection pump to ensure correct fuel delivery timing
- Look for vacuum leaks or intake manifold cracks affecting air supply
Fixes:
- Clean or replace fuel injectors to restore proper spray pattern and combustion
- Repair or replace the turbocharger and intercooler components if damaged or leaking
- Replace faulty glow plugs and relay to improve cold start performance
- Change fuel filters regularly to maintain clean fuel flow
- Adjust or recalibrate the injection pump timing to manufacturer specifications
- Seal any vacuum leaks and repair intake manifold cracks to maintain correct air-fuel mixture
Prevention:
- Use high-quality diesel fuel and change fuel filters at recommended intervals
- Regularly service the turbocharger and intercooler system to prevent buildup and leaks
- Maintain the glow plug system, especially before winter or cold weather
- Perform routine engine timing checks and adjustments as part of scheduled maintenance
- Avoid prolonged idling and harsh driving conditions that can stress the turbo and injection system
- Keep the air intake system clean and free from debris to ensure proper airflow
Following these diagnostic steps and maintenance practices will help maintain engine SB’s performance and reliability in the VW Jetta and Passat 1.6 Turbo Diesel models from 1989 to 1991.
